Hurricane Lee continued to roam over open water on Thursday. A day earlier, the Meteorological Department had issued a warning saying there could be a Category Five hurricane in the Atlantic. According to the department, no landslides are expected in the path of Hurricane Lee. However, the department had expressed the possibility of a tropical storm in some islands. The department said it is too early to provide information on the storm’s rain and wind conditions.

Additionally, the Category Two hurricane was east of the northern Leeward Islands, about 870 miles away. During this time, winds were 105 mph, moving to the west-northwest at 15 mph. The department had predicted that Lee could become a dangerous storm by late Thursday night. Let us tell you that Lee is the Atlantic’s 12th named storm.
The storm may weaken during Thursday evening
In the Pacific Ocean off the southwest coast of Mexico, Jova emerged as a Category 4 hurricane, which poses no threat to land. Java was about 550 miles off the southern tip of California, moving to the west-northwest at 16 mph. According to the department, the storm may weaken during Thursday evening.
